SASP Freshman Bridge Program
The Freshman Bridge Program at the University of Connecticut was established to facilitate a smooth transition for incoming student-athletes from high school to college during the summer before their first full-time semester. Since its inception in 2013, the program has provided comprehensive support to help students acclimate both academically and holistically to university life.
Participants in the program will complete six credits of in-person or hybrid coursework. Those enrolled in Session I will take ENGL 1007: Freshman English Writing, along with UNIV 1800 and 1820. Students in Session II will enroll in two general education courses that contribute to the University’s new common curriculum. In addition to coursework, all students will engage in structured study halls, complete the SATA (Skill-Based Learning Assessment), and attend various educational workshops designed to further support their academic goals and success.
Admission to the Freshman Bridge Program is competitive and requires the following criteria:
- Acceptance into the University of Connecticut
- Evidence of meeting the University's English Proficiency standards
- Enrollment on a UConn Huskies Athletic Team
- Submission of the Freshman Bridge Program application form
Once accepted, students will receive an official letter of acceptance and work with a member of the Student-Athlete Success team to finalize their enrollment process.
This program is designed to ensure a strong foundation for student-athletes as they begin their academic careers at UConn, equipping them with the skills and resources needed for success both in the classroom and beyond.
